The Last Outpost Show Image

The Last Outpost is the third strike in a row for TNG – Dean, Paul, and Jason discuss why this episode is really trying to make the Ferengi an interesting foe for the new Enterprise, and why it just doesn’t pan out.

Also, if you’re ever tested by an ancient guardian of a deserted alient outpost, start thinking about the “Art of War”, and you’ll be just fine.
